[ Objective ] To explore the protective effect and mechanism of metallothionein to mice testis damaged by nickel and chromium. [Methods] The mice testis injury model induced by nickel and chromium was injected different dose metallothionein into abdomen for consecutive 7 days, once a day and 0.1 mL/10 g body weight. All mice were sacrificed in the 36th day. The testicular organ coefficient, sperm quantity, vivi-sperm rate, malformation rate and the testicular tissue morphous changes were observed.
